Avoid Playwright dependency in small Nix checks (#170)

The shared mkBuildStep wrapper exported PLAYWRIGHT_BROWSERS_PATH for every
check derivation. That embedded the Playwright browser store path into tiny
checks like check-trailing-newline, so Nix had to realize the full Playwright
browser closure before running a shell script that only needs Git, grep, and
coreutils.

Move the Playwright environment variables into the e2e-tests setup, which is
the only build step that needs browser binaries. This keeps the e2e behavior the
same while allowing checks such as nix build .#check-trailing-newline to avoid
downloading and building Playwright browsers and their large runtime closure.
